Lobster Roll
25 ingredients
25 steps
Ingredients
- 1 cup white wine
- 1/4 cup tarragon vinegar
- 1 teaspoon black peppercorns
- 1 large shallot, chopped
- 1 bay leaf
- 1 sprig fresh tarragon
- 1 sprig fresh thyme
- 1/2 cup half-and-half
- 1 pound cold sweet cream butter, medium dice
- Lemon juice
- Kosher salt
- Kosher salt
- 4 lobsters (1 1/2 pounds each)
- 4 brioche hot dog buns
- Salted butter, as needed to toast the buns
- Mayo Mustard, recipe follows
- 1 tablespoon whole-fat yogurt
- 1 tablespoon chopped fresh chives
- 2 lemons, quartered
- 3/4 teaspoon dried mustard, such as Coleman's Mustard Powder
- 1 teaspoon lemon juice
- 1/4 cup mayo
- 1 tablespoon Dijon mustard
- Dash hot sauce, such as Tabasco
- Kosher salt
Directions
-
1For the lobster sauce: In a medium saucepan over medium-high heat, reduce the white wine and tarragon vinegar with the peppercorns, shallots, bay leaf, tarragon and thyme until the mixture is nearly dry, about 10 minutes.
-
2Add the half-and-half and reduce by two-thirds, about 5 minutes.
-
3Decrease the heat to low and whisk in the butter, chunk by chunk, stirring vigorously until each piece is nearly melted.
-
4Remove the lobster sauce from the heat and season it with lemon juice and salt.
-
5Strain the lobster sauce through a fine mesh chinois.
-
6Hold the lobster sauce warm in a saucepan over very low heat until the lobster meat is ready
-
7For the lobsters: Bring a large pot of salted water to the boil.
-
8Prepare a bath of icy water.
-
9Kill the lobsters by placing them on their backs on a cutting board and inserting a knife tip into their heads between the antennae.
-
10Drop the lobsters in the boiling water for 20 seconds and immediately shock them in the ice bath to stop the cooking.
-
11Extract the tail, claw and knuckle meat from the lobsters.
-
12The meat will still be translucent and raw.
-
13Remove the mud line from the tails and dice the tail meat into bite-size chunks.
-
14Add the lobster meat to the lobster sauce.
-
15Very slowly warm the meat until it is just barely cooked through.
-
16Be sure to agitate the pan frequently to prevent the lobster sauce from breaking.
-
17If it does start to break, sprinkle it with a few drops of cold water and take it off the heat for a moment.
-
18For the lobster rolls: In a saute pan, toast the sides of the buns with butter until crispy and golden.
-
19Spoon the cooked lobster meat into the prepared buns.
-
20Add as much lobster sauce as desired.
-
21Drizzle the lobster rolls with Mayo Mustard, drizzle with yogurt and sprinkle liberally with chives.
-
22Serve with lemon wedges.
-
23Cook's Note: Leftover lobster sauce can be used over baked potatoes or served with grilled or roasted fish.
-
24Combine the dried mustard with 1 1/2 teaspoons water and lemon juice.
-
25Whisk in the mayo, Dijon, hot sauce and salt to taste.
